Why You Need to Go Now 1. The Therapeutic "Courtrallam Vayu" It isn’t just about the bath. The air itself is medicine right now. The spray from the falls creates a microclimate rich in negative ions and herbal particles from the forest. Locals say a single afternoon sitting under the mist can cure body aches and mental fatigue. Don’t just dip; sit on the rocks and let the mist settle on your face for 15 minutes.

Unlike the unpredictable pre-monsoon showers of March, the current flow in Courtallam is robust . The Main Falls (Peraruvi) is living up to its name, creating a thunderous roar that you can hear from the bus stand.
